Latest Polls: Nevada and Missouri are now in the "leaning" Kerry category (Kerry leads by less than 5 points). Wisconsin and New Hampshire are also considered leaning towards Kerry.

The leaning Bush category now includes West Virginia, Virginia, Arizona, Colorado, Arkansas, Louisiana, and Tennessee! The new additions to the leaning category are Virginia and Tennessee (falling from solid Bush), as Bush continues to lose support in all states.

The current projected electoral votes are:
Kerry 327 (297 solid + 30 leaning)
Bush 211 (148 solid + 63 leaning)

This is Kerry's biggest lead.
